Title: "Discover the Delightful World of Lasagna: A Simple Guide"
Lasagna is a mouthwatering Italian dish that consists of layers of pasta, cheese, and a flavorful sauce. This article aims to provide you with an easy-to-understand introduction to this beloved culinary masterpiece.
**What is Lasagna?**
Lasagna is a hearty, oven-baked dish that combines several key components:
1. **Pasta Sheets:** Lasagna typically uses wide, flat pasta sheets. You can find these sheets in various shapes and sizes, but the most common is the rectangular variety.
2. **Cheese:** Cheese is a crucial ingredient in lasagna. Ricotta, mozzarella, and parmesan are some of the most commonly used cheeses. They add a creamy and cheesy texture to the dish.
3. **Sauce:** Lasagna sauce can vary. It's often made with a rich, meaty Bolognese sauce or a vegetarian tomato-based sauce. The sauce infuses the dish with flavor and keeps it moist.
**How to Make Lasagna: Step by Step**
Now, let's break down the process of making lasagna into simple steps:
**Step 1: Prepare the Sauce**
- If you're making a meat sauce, brown ground beef or sausage in a pan.
- Add onions, garlic, and tomatoes (canned or fresh) to create a flavorful base.
- Season with salt, pepper, and herbs like basil and oregano.
**Step 2: Cook the Pasta**
- Boil the pasta sheets until they're slightly tender but still firm.
- Drain them and set them aside.
**Step 3: Assemble the Layers**
- Start with a layer of sauce at the bottom of a baking dish.
- Add a layer of pasta sheets, slightly overlapping them.
- Spread a portion of ricotta cheese evenly over the pasta.
- Sprinkle mozzarella and parmesan cheese on top.
- Repeat these layers until your dish is full, finishing with a layer of sauce and cheese on top.
**Step 4: Bake to Perfection**
- Cover the dish with foil and bake in a preheated oven at 375°F (190°C) for about 25-30 minutes.
- Remove the foil and bake for an additional 10-15 minutes until the top is golden and bubbling.
**Step 5: Serve and Enjoy**
- Let the lasagna cool for a few minutes before cutting it into portions.
- Serve it with a side salad or garlic bread for a complete meal.
